0

我想在Opinio gem中启用对Inherited Resources gem 的支持,但我需要检测项目中是否使用了 Inherited Resources。

我查看了 Bundler 的文档以找到有关 gem 使用检测的信息,但我什么也没找到。你能给我推荐点什么吗?

4

1 回答 1

1

您可以测试InheritedResourcesgem 的模块是否存在。

begin
  Module.const_get('InheritedResources')
  # made it here? InheritedResources is included
rescue NameError => e
  # InheritedResources is not included
end
于 2012-07-10T22:34:09.843 回答